Transaction 39af3cb10d98769efc8f72551a248348bb509810113b98ce2613e795d7a15944

1 Input
2 Outputs
  • 39af3cb10d98769efc8f72551a248348bb509810113b98ce2613e795d7a15944:0
  • value  49501
    address  1HFKCAZue8yCUyv2VEzwtmKVp3rCAib53B
  • 39af3cb10d98769efc8f72551a248348bb509810113b98ce2613e795d7a15944:1
  • value  1000000
    address  1Awvfh1Zi9efpJapLQXjGi6wNoZNynmuxf